What is
?
WISE is Ireland's first intercollegiate creative writing showcase — a day-long festival bringing together writers' societies from universities across the country.
Student writers submit flash fiction and poetry around a chosen theme. Selected pieces are read live on stage, with finalists performing for a panel of judges. There'll also be workshops, an audience award, a quiz, a raffle, and plenty of time to connect with fellow writers.
Whether you're submitting, volunteering, or just coming along for the craic — WISE is for you.
Who Can Attend
WISE is open to students from any college or university across the country. Whether you're part of a writers' society or simply passionate about creative writing, you're welcome to join us.

WISE 2026 Postponed
Due to circumstances outside our control, we've made the difficult decision to postpone WISE this year. We wouldn't be able to create the kind of event that Ireland's student writers deserve, and we'd rather wait than deliver anything less.
WISE will return in 2027. The ambition is the same — to bring together writers' societies from across the country for a day of readings, competition, and community. We want to do it properly.
Thank you to everyone who submitted work, to our judges, and to the societies who were ready to get involved. We'll be back with details for WISE 2027 in due course.
